Susan Elizabeth Ball

Author Bio:

Susan Ball has been married to her high school sweetheart, Steve, for 29 years. They have three grown sons and a new grandson. They currently reside in Fredericksburg, VA, which provides the setting for Restorations.

Restorations grew out of Susan’s desire to help hurting women recognize that God has great plans for each of their lives. In Christ, they can overcome the hurts and disappointments of life. They can find love and forgiveness, even if they’ve made big mistakes that caused pain to those they love.

Susan grew up in a large family and was the second of nine children. As the daughter of a Marine, she moved extensively as a child and attended six different elementary schools. When she was in middle school, her family settled in Fredericksburg, VA. After graduating from Mary Washington College (now the University of Mary Washington), she and her husband earned graduate degrees at the University of Florida. They lived in Gainesville, FL, for nearly 20 years before returning home to Virginia. Steve and Susan are members of Highway Assembly of God in Fredericksburg. They are avid Florida Gator and Washington Redskin football fans.

Susan currently works as a small business counselor. Her previous occupations have included home-school mother, college instructor, textbook author, pizza restaurant owner, high school math teacher, and founder and director of a church-based preschool. She has been involved in the Girls Ministries program of the Assemblies of God for more than 30 years, working to instill in girls a love for God and a heart for service.
